Under the leadership of co-chairs The Honourable Ratna Omidvar and Darrell Pinto, the Refugee Jobs Agenda Roundtable, jointly with more than 50 partners – including the Alliance pour l’accueil & l’intégration des immigrants, New Canadians, Northpine Foundation, Refugee 613, the Tent Partnership for Refugees, and World Education Services – has launched the #WelcomingEconomy for Refugees campaign, a coordinated effort focused on highlighting the social and economic contributions and successes of refugees.

On this page, we have compiled resources to help businesses connect with refugee talent and build more inclusive workplaces.
